Step 1
Bring a large pot of water to a boil. Add pasta and cook according to the package instructions. Drain.
Step 2
In the meantime, proceed with the rest of the recipe.
Step 3
In a large, high-sided skillet, combine the halved grape tomatoes, minced garlic, ¼ teaspoon of salt, paprika, Italian seasoning, and 1 tablespoon of olive oil. Cook the tomatoes on medium heat for about 2 minutes until they soften and release juices.
Step 4
Stir in fresh spinach and cook until it wilts. Add crumbled feta cheese and stir it in.
Step 5
Add cooked and drained pasta and 3 tablespoons of freshly squeezed lemon juice. Reheat on medium heat, stirring everything to combine, for 1 minute. Add 1 extra tablespoon of olive oil if you like.
